- W2944568733 abstract "Abstract Nitroaromatic compounds are classified as toxic-carcinogenic pollutants and explosives. The removal of these compounds represents a great challenge. Therefore, the adsorption behaviors of 4-nitrobenzoic acid and 4-nitroaniline onto a fabricated nanocomposite were researched via a green functionalization of zirconium silicate with nano-polyaniline (ZrSiO4–NPANI and 7.22–22.09 nm). Optimization of removal process was examined by different experimental conditions. The adsorption mechanism of nitrocompounds onto ZrSiO4–NPANI was fitted with the pseudo-second-order and both Langmuir and Freundlich models. Excellent recovery of nitrocompounds from tap water (95.4%), industrial wastewater (97.67%) and sea water (95.77%) were established using 25 mg L−1 and 100 ± 1 mg." @default.
